Transaction 61a0d248f0d51267f20573bb20eb17d91f49d8752d2688a240f49e88f05e7674
1 Input
1 Output
-
61a0d248f0d51267f20573bb20eb17d91f49d8752d2688a240f49e88f05e7674:0
- value
- 580000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aaf24ad7b8e8c1bbed82c8cbbc8ff3f47c896d6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16MJ1J4C6iwSkszGVRUTJDmeBvyq3eC9HY